  • Patent number: 6463124
    Abstract: An apparatus provides in-situ radiation treating utilizing a miniature energy transducer to produce x-rays, wherein the energy transducer includes a Schottky cathode tip. More specifically, the energy transducer includes a transducer body, an anode provided at a first end of the transducer body, and a cathode provided at a second end of the transducer body opposite the anode. The energy transducer is coupled to an energy source by a flexible insertion device. The energy source provides electrical and/or light signals to the energy transducer via the flexible insertion device. Light transmitted from the energy source to the energy transducer by the flexible insertion device is focused on a Schottky cathode tip of the cathode by the optical fiber provided in the hollow core of the anode.

  • Patent number: 6322507
    Abstract: A method and system for ultrasonic imaging of bone tissue. A wide band scanning crystal transmits an ultrasonic signal of high frequency and multiple full waves into the bone tissue, and a second wide band scanning crystal receives the transmitted signal. The transmission frequency is progressively decreased until the number of full waves in the received signal equals that of the transmitted signal. At that frequency, the upper frequency limit, the number of full waves in the transmitted signal is gradually increased until the received signal contains at least two consecutive full waves of equal amplitude. The resultant transmission signal is then used to measure signal attenuation and velocity in bone tissue, in terms of standard bone imaging techniques. A lower frequency limit, below which the received signal undergoes distortion, is defined, and ultrasonic velocity depicted as a function of transmission frequency.
